- Bangladesh offers some attractive investment opportunities over the medium term, with its large, low-cost labour market, strategic geographic position and the gradual implementation of business-friendly business reforms making it an increasingly popular location for labour-intensive manufacturing firms. The government's open economic policies and welcoming attitude to FDI, as well as the wide range of strategic trade and investment incentives available, considerably boost the country's appeal, relative to regional peers. Nevertheless, investors continue to be faced with severe structural obstacles including an entrenched culture of corruption, a yawning infrastructure deficit, a largely ineffective legal system, wide inequality, weak access to credit and a burdensome tax regime, which limit the country's appeal as an FDI destination.
